Dear Krishna
you must write e.g. a report etc.
And pay attention on your definition:
" un number / proper shipping name / class and packaging group"
Per transport regulation you can get different data. Therefore one important "trigger" for a "good bluieprint" here is. ask the business: what should i print?? (e.g. IATA_C, IATA_P, IMDG data etc.)
It can happe that for material X the "IATA_C" classificaiotn is of type "non dangerous" but as for IATA_P you have the "full" part (UN number etc.)
For print purposes you must consider the "language dependency" (e.g. phrases and other stuff)
C.B.
PS: PAY ATTENTION: ANYTHING DEPENDS ON TOP OF YOUR NEEDS. E.g. do you use "one time materials" If answer is "yes" report is more complex !